
A volunteer fire department in southern Chautauqua County has been awarded a chunk of money through New York's V-FIRE Grant Program. Governor Kathy Hochul announced this week that the Kiantone Fire Department will receive $560,480 through the program that helps improve facilities, response capabilities and responder safety. It's part of $25 million in capital funding awarded to 65 volunteer fire departments across the state. Hochul says the V-FIRE Grant Program helps offset the financial pressures of rising equipment and construction costs.
